About Barcelona
Barcelona is surrounded by the Mediterranean to
its east, situated in Catalunya (Catalonia) in Northeast Spain.
It is blessed with a pleasant climate all year round, recently
it has emerged as a top European short break destination.
As well as countless Gothic and Art Noveau buildings
there are some excellent museums. But Barcelona also has much
more to offer. It is a considerable regional economic power, strategically
close to the French border and with a far stretching Mediterranean
coastline the Port de Barcelona is Spain’s most prosperous
port and a major Mediterranean destination. The centre of this
flourishing city is at Placa de Catalunya from where you can walk
along La Rambla southeast towards the port.
About Barcelona Airport
Barcelona Airport is south-west of the city of Barcelona,
between the city limits of El Prat de Llobregat, Viladecans and
Sant Boi. It is three km from the Port of Barcelona, one of the
most important ports in the Mediterranean for container traffic
and the leader in the cruise market. It is also located near the
Free Zone Consortium, one of the most important industrial and
logistics centres in Spain.
Barcelona Airport is the cornerstone of the Catalan economy and
is important for the business sector and tourism industry. To
modernise Barcelona Airport for future air traffic demands, major
improvements to infrastructure and services are currently being
conducted. The Barcelona Plan will change the airport with the
construction of a new terminal area and the extension of the airfield
with a new runway, in addition to other infrastructures.
These improvements to the airport will consolidate Barcelona
as a major European hub airport, increasing its domestic and international
connections.
Since the Olympic Games, passenger traffic at the Barcelona airport
has increased by over 100%, growing from 10 million passengers
in 1992 to over 27 million in 2004. During 2005, it handled 27,131,448
passengers, 307,798 flight operations and 90,239 tonnes of cargo.
